前端求职指南
作为一名即将进入前端行业的在校生,如何提升自己的技术水平、拓宽视野、准备面试,是你们最关心的问题。本文将从以下几个方面给大家分享几个建议。
1. 多读优秀的技术文章
前端技术更新速度非常快,要跟上潮流需要不断学习新知识。可以通过阅读优秀的技术文章来了解最新的前端技术和趋势。这些文章包括但不限于官方文档、博客、论坛、GitHub 等等。
以下是一些常见的前端技术网站:
同时,可以尝试阅读英文技术文章,并结合翻译工具进行理解。这样可以提高阅读能力,并了解国外的前端技术趋势。
2. 掌握基础知识
无论是什么行业,都需要掌握基础知识才能更好地发展。作为前端工程师,HTML、CSS 和 JavaScript 是必备的基础知识。还需要了解浏览器原理、HTTP 协议、跨域等相关知识。
以下是一些常见的前端基础知识网站:
3. 学习框架和库
掌握好基础知识后,可以开始学习流行的前端框架和库。Vue、React 和 Angular 是目前最流行的前端框架之一;jQuery、Lodash、Bootstrap 等则是常用的前端库。
以下是一些常见的前端框架和库网站:
4. 练手完成项目
学习完基础知识和框架库后,需要通过练手完成项目来巩固所学知识。可以选择一些开源项目并参与其中,也可以自己动手实现一个小项目。
以下是一些开源项目网站:
例如,这是一个基于 Vue.js 实现的 TODO 应用示例代码:
---------- ---- ------------------ -------- --------- ------ ----------- ----------------- -- ------- ----------------------------- ---- --- ------------- ------ -- ------ ------------- ------- ------ --------------- ------------------- -- -- ------------ -- -------- ------- ------------------------------------------ ----- ----- ------ ----------- -------- ------ ------- - ------ - ------ - -------- --- ------ - - -------- ------ -------- ----- ----- -- - -------- ------ - ---- ----- ----- ----- - - -- -- -------- - --------- - - ----------------------------------------------------------- -------- ---------------------------------------------------------------------------------------